Yep, the '38' in this case is the step id shown just after "steps", but it would be an id listed in that 'inputs' dict.  The inputs dictionary should be a list of all the "Input Dataset" steps for the workflow -- yours just doesn't have any and you'll need to add these to be able to map input datasets to the correct workflow input steps.

Currently there's not a good way to tweak the tool parameter dict at execution time for workflows via the API.  Unless you want to create new stored workflows on the fly with the correct parameters (via the API), you'll need to fully define workflows and not leave any 'set at runtime' parameters.  The plan *is* to eventually allow both tools and workflows to set arbitrary parameters at execution time, but this functionality isn't available yet.

I was trying to run workflows from the command line using workflow_execute.py in /scripts/api.

According to the documentation, the commandline should look like:

python workflow_execute.py <api_key> <galaxy_url>/api/workflows f2db41e1fa331b3e 'hist_id=a912e9e5d84530d4' '38=hda=03501d7626bd192f

 

I understand that ‘hda’ refers to the src of the input data, in this case being the history. However, it is not clear to me what 38 is actually referring to. Is it the step number ?

Is it the id shown in the JSON response code of <galaxy_url/api/workflows/<workflow id> ?

E.g “535” in:

{"url": "/galaxy/api/workflows/f7bb1edd6b95db62", "inputs": {}, "steps": {"535": {"tool_id": "iep", "input_steps": {}, "type": "tool", "id": 535}}, "id": "f7bb1edd6b95db62", "name": "test_workflow"}

 

What is “inputs” and  why is its value empty {} ?

If a tool step has multiple input parameters, how can you refer to the correct parameter using the ‘step=src=id’ syntax ?
